Course Overview

The Instrumentation and Control Engineering Technician Undergraduate Diploma at St Lawrence College is designed for ambitious individuals keen to master the systems that power modern industry. In a field where skilled professionals are in high demand due to retirements and growing technological complexity, you will develop the expertise to install, calibrate, and maintain critical instrumentation and control systems. This programme provides a solid foundation in electrical fundamentals, technical mathematics, and the practical application of control technologies, preparing you to be an indispensable asset in sectors ranging from manufacturing to renewable energy.

This full-time, on-campus programme is delivered over two years, immersing you in a hands-on learning environment. You will explore core areas such as electrical fundamentals, technical communications, and renewable energy, progressing to specialised topics including pneumatic systems, digital systems and microcontrollers, and programmable logic controllers. Through practical labs and project-based learning, you will develop your skills in process control and computer interfacing. Upon graduation, you will be well-prepared for roles in maintaining and optimising industrial processes, with excellent career prospects in a vital and expanding field.

Program Overview

This program provides students with the foundational knowledge and practical skills required for a career in instrumentation and control engineering. You will explore electrical fundamentals, technical mathematics, and communications, alongside specialized topics like instrumentation, pneumatic systems, and programmable logic controllers. The curriculum also covers essential areas such as renewable energy, electro-mechanical systems, and process control, preparing you for diverse roles in the field.

1 Semester 1

Technical Communications
Technical Mathematics
Electrical Fundamentals 1
Code and Drawing
Installation Methods
Renewable Energy
Data Literacy and Communications

2 Semester 2

Electrical Fundamentals 2
Code, Prints, & AutoCAD
Electro-Mechanical Systems
Instrumentation
Electronics
Workplace Practices
Wind Power in Canada
General Education Course

3 Semester 3

Level and Flow Measurement
Pneumatic Systems
Technical Mathematics 2
Digital Systems and Microcontrollers
Programmable Logic Controllers 1
General Education Course

4 Semester 4

Practical Process Control
Programmable Logic Controllers 2
Power Distribution and Motors
Technical Writing
Process Systems
Computer Interfacing and Communications
General Education Online

Can I work while studying?

International students may work up to 24 hours per week off-campus during term time and unlimited hours on breaks. On-campus work has no hour restrictions and requires no separate work permit.
